Any DIN sized radio (the standard radio size, Double
DIN beening twice that size like the ones found in
most Chevys won't fit without some modification).
With a standard radio its a pretty strait forward
swap. When I put my Alpine in it was such a nice fit
I had to get rid of the trim ring that came with it
becouse it hids behind the factory moldings perfectly
and there wasn't room for it. The only problem I had
was getting the extra wiring harnes stuffed behind the
radio.
Does your radio have a factory amp? If so you'll
probably want to defeat that and not use it. If you
have one its behind the rear right side passanger's
wall. You'll need a second wiring harness for that if
you have it.
